Product Description
Chemical Name: 2-(4-Acetylphenyl)-1,3-dioxoisoindoline-5-carboxylicacid
Synonyms :2-(4-acetylphenyl)-1,3-dioxoisoindole-5-carboxylic acid
|2-(4-acetylphenyl)-1,3-dioxo-2,3-dihydro-1H-isoindole-5-carboxylic acid
Cas No : 300405-47-4
Purity : 95%
Molecular Formula: C17H11NO5
Molecular Weight:309.3
